A bicycle has a mass of 39.5kg on Earth . What would its weight be on moon (g=1.6m/s^2)

Respuesta :

Nepalieducation
Nepalieducation Nepalieducation
  • 03-02-2022

Answer:

63.2N

Explanation:

[tex]Solution,\\\\Mass(m)=39.5kg\\\\\\Gravity(g)=1.6m/s^{2} \\Now,\\\\Weight -on- moon=m*g=39.5*1.6m/s^{2} =63.2N[/tex]
